For dogs with sensitive stomachs or allergies, finding the right treats can be a challenge. Fortunately, there are a wide variety of hypoallergenic options available. Salmon skin treats, for example, are a rich source of omega-3 fatty acids and are easy on the digestive system. Lamb lungs, dehydrated and diced, are another excellent choice for dogs with food sensitivities.
When it comes to choosing the right treats for my dog, I pay close attention to the ingredient list. I prioritize high-quality proteins, whole grains, and natural flavors. I avoid treats with artificial additives, preservatives, or excessive salt content. By selecting treats that meet my dog's nutritional needs and preferences, I ensure that his taste buds are satisfied and his health is maintained.
